A computer device, such as a mobile phone or PDA for example, is able to
access an application program or command, based upon selection of
corresponding sequences of symbols. Such symbols can be polysemous in
nature and thus be associated with a plurality of different meanings
depending upon other symbols sequenced therewith. By utilizing polysemous
symbols, a relatively large number of sequences can be developed and
associated with programs and/or commands of the computer device, with
only a relatively small number of symbols displayed. In devices such as
PDAs and mobile phone where display space is a premium, such access to
commands and programs can be invaluable.
